Community Project Funding (CPF) Requests

The Community Project Funding (CPF) initiative allows Congress to direct federal resources to high-impact local projects that address critical needs in our community. Eligible applicants include:

  • State, local, and tribal governments

  • Publicly owned entities (e.g., ports, universities, public utility districts)

  • Eligible nonprofit organizations

Programmatic and Language Requests

A programmatic request is a request to fund a general federal agency or program at a specified level. A language request is a request for bill or report language that does not direct funding to a particular entity but encourages, urges, or directs some type of action by an agency.
